Market Timing

Market timing is when you jump in and out of the market. It's basically been proven impossible. When people hear that I pulled out of the market last year, they ask me if I'm a market timer. The answer is "no".

There is a difference between market timing and getting out because you for see a terrible economy. About every thirty or forty years, the stock market completely collapses. What precedes this event? Usually stocks trade at high price to earnings ratios and low dividend yields. I have never liked to buy a stock over a PE of 15.

We are in a transformational period. Stocks will be selling at lower PEs and higher dividend yields. We have not reached the bottom!

Event with Warren Christopher


I had the pleasure of serving as interlocutor for an event with the Chartered Financial Analysts' Society of Los Angeles with Warren Christopher. Mr. Christopher served as Secretary of State for Bill Clinton, Under Secretary for Carter, and Deputy Attorney General for LBJ. Questions ranged from our current relations in the Middle East, terrorism, to the challenges that our country faces today. Mr. Christopher was an excellent person to interview and has a wealth of experience.
